Advanced Hydrocyclone Technology for Liquid-Solid Separation presents a thorough exploration of the latest advancements in hydrocyclone-based liquid-solid separation. The book covers foundational theory, experimental studies, analytical testing, simulation techniques, and real-world engineering applications, highlighting contemporary trends and innovations in the field. Notably, it introduces a novel detection method for monitoring the separation process, as well as an engineering design model for parallel amplification using micro-hydrocyclones. Additionally, the text showcases advanced technologies that enhance separation efficiency through mechanisms like particle high-speed self-rotation, precise sorting, and improved filtration.
Beyond technical innovation, the book details practical engineering solutions, including process flows and equipment for treating methanol-to-olefin reaction wastewater and on-line separation in fluidized bed hydrogenation. It also addresses the reuse of efflux catalysts and deep wastewater treatment. The achievements outlined have set industry benchmarks, contributing to the establishment of the Technical Conditions for Liquid-Solid Hydrocyclone Separator and influencing national standards for clean production in petroleum refining.
